For this Assignment, you will consider the areas you aim to focus on to gain practical experience as an advanced practice nurse. Then, you will develop a Practicum Experience Plan (PEP) containing the objectives you will fulfill in order to achieve your aims. In this practicum experience, when developing your goals and objectives, be sure to keep psychiatric assessment and diagnostic reasoning in mind. 

To Prepare

  • Review your Clinical Skills Self-Assessment Form you submitted last week and think about areas for which you would like to gain application-level experience and/or continued growth as an advanced practice nurse. How can your experiences in the Practicum help you achieve these aims?  
  • Review the information related to developing objectives provided in this week’s Learning Resources.  Your practicum learning objectives that you want to achieve during your Practicum experience must be: 
    • Specific  
    • Measurable  
    • Attainable  
    • Results-focused  
    • Time-bound 
    • Reflective of the higher-order domains of Bloom’s taxonomy (i.e., application level and above)  

Note: Please make sure your objectives are outlined in your Practicum Experience Plan (PEP).  

  • Discuss your professional aims and your proposed practicum objectives with your Preceptor to ascertain if the necessary resources are available at your practicum site.

Your goal must address skills that you will gain during the practicum course and that you can clearly document and demonstrate that you completed the goal. Writing Smart goals is certainly an important skill. However, what practicum or clinical skill will you gain during the 10-week course?

For example: I will independently conduct 3 comprehensive psychiatric evaluations by week 10.

Objective: I will observe my preceptor conduct at least one comprehensive psychiatric evaluation. This goal and objective can be documented in meditrek. Therefore, allowing you to demonstrate that you meet your goal at the end of the practicum.

PRAC 6635 Clinical Skills Self-Assessment Form

Desired Clinical Skills for Students to Achieve

Confident (Can complete independently)

Mostly confident (Can complete with supervision)

Beginning (Have performed with supervision or need supervision to feel confident)

New (Have never performed or does not apply)

Comprehensive psychiatric evaluation skills in: 

Recognizing clinical signs and symptoms of psychiatric illness 

Differentiating between pathophysiological and psychopathological conditions 

Performing and interpreting a comprehensive and/or interval history and physical examination (including laboratory and diagnostic studies) 

Performing and interpreting a mental status examination 

Performing and interpreting a psychosocial assessment and family psychiatric history 

Performing and interpreting a functional assessment (activities of daily living, occupational, social, leisure, educational).

Diagnostic reasoning skill in:

Demonstrate knowledge of psychopathology of mental illnesses through discussion for different age groups and mental illnesses

Developing and prioritizing a differential diagnoses list

Formulating diagnoses according to DSM 5 based on assessment data 

Differentiating between normal/abnormal age-related physiological and psychological symptoms/changes

Course Learning Outcomes

By the conclusion of this course, you should be able to:

· Assess psychiatric-mental health advanced practice nursing skills for strengths and opportunities 

· Develop professional plans in advanced nursing practice for the practicum experience

· Apply advanced practice nursing assessment and diagnosis skills in mental health settings

· Analyze cases involving advanced care of patients across the lifespan in mental health settings

· Formulate differential diagnoses for patients across the lifespan
